Château Arzac sits in Graves, the historic left-bank region of Bordeaux where gravel soils and maritime influence shape distinctive wines. The estate produces both red and white expressions rooted in the region's classical varieties. Cuvée Léa Graves, a white blend of Sauvignon Blanc and Sémillon, captures the mineral precision and textural depth that define Graves whites—aromatic yet structured, with the acidity to age. Graves Rouge, built on Merlot and Cabernet Sauvignon, follows the region's tradition of balanced, medium-bodied reds that marry ripe fruit with earthy restraint. Both wines have been assessed by Wine Spectator and Wine Enthusiast, reflecting the winery's standing within serious wine criticism.
